Overview

This is a share provider that exposes a virtual file system whose entries do not exist on disk.

#add_dynamic_file(path, stat: nil) { ... } ⇒ Object

Add a dynamic file to the virtual file system. A dynamic file is one whose contents are generated by the specified block. The contents are generated when the share is opened.

Parameters:

  • path (String)

    The path of the file to add, relative to the share root.

  • stat (File::Stat) (defaults to: nil)

    An explicit stat object describing the file.

Yields:

  • The content generation routine.

Yield Returns:

  • (String)

    The generated file content.

#add_mapped_file(path, mapped_path) ⇒ Object

Add a mapped file to the virtual file system. A mapped file is one who is backed by an entry on disk. The path need not be present, but if it does exist, it must be a file.

Parameters:

  • path (String)

    The path of the file to add, relative to the share root.

  • mapped_path (String, Pathname)

    The path on the local file system to map into the virtual file system.

#add_static_file(path, content, stat: nil) ⇒ Object

Add a static file to the virtual file system. A static file is one whose contents are known at creation time and do not change. If content is a file-like object that responds to #read, the data will be read using that method. Likewise, if content has a #stat attribute and stat was not specified, then the value of content's #stat attribute will be used.

Parameters:

  • path (String)

    The path of the file to add, relative to the share root.

  • content (String, #read, #stat)

    The static content to add.

  • stat (File::Stat) (defaults to: nil)

    An explicit stat object describing the file.
